Conscientious Objectors in Northern Cyprus

Turks in Northern Cyprus have also formed a Conscientious Objectors' Initiative, opposing militarism and legislation which punishes "alienating the public from military service".

The Conscientious Objectors' Initiative in Northern Cyprus has announced its aim and principles. It has called on everyone to organise and opposed "war, attacks, occupations and militarism".

"This call is for all those who have lost a part of themselves in the wars which lasted for years in Northern Cyprus, for all those young individuals who cannot envisage a future because of military service, in short, for all women and men."

Aims of the initiative 

In its statement, the Initiative listed its aims:

  • Not accepting the effects of militarism, it will stand by all those individuals who see militarism as an obstruction of peace, democratisation and civilian life.

  • It will oppose the legislation which accuses those opposing militarism of "alienating the public from military service" and will strive to have this legislation abolished. It will oppose military courts and work towards their abolishment.

  • In Northern Cyprus, it will lobby for a reorganisation of the presently obligatory military service, which violates the practices of EU countries and UN recommendations.

Rejection of violence, homophobia and "civilian death"

The Initiative further said that:

  • It rejected violence as a method of problem-solving as well as obligatory military service.

  • It would collaborate with homosexuals and their organisations to combat the inhumane attitude of militarism and the army towards homosexuals.

  • It would call on all armed individuals "not to stand for deadlock, but for peace".

  • It supported those, numbering up to a thousand, who had not, would not or could not do their military service for different reasons, and were thus "draft evaders" and sentenced to "civilian death". They were being deprived of the most beautiful and fruitful time of their lives.

  • It would promote the concept of the right to conscientious objection in Cyprus and organise activities in order to raise public consciousness. (GG/TK/AG)
